QIC-led acquisition of Tilt Renewables to grow the Powering Australian Renewables platform.

QIC is pleased to confirm that Powering Australian Renewables (PowAR) on behalf of the QIC Global Infrastructure Fund and its co-investors (together QGIF), the Future Fund and AGL Energy Limited (AGL), together with consortium partner Mercury NZ, have entered into a Scheme Implementation Agreement to acquire a 100% interest in Tilt Renewables. Under the transaction, PowAR will take ownership of Tilt Renewables' Australian assets and Mercury NZ will take ownership of the New Zealand assets.

ABOUT QIC

QIC is a long-term specialist investment manager in alternatives offering infrastructure, real estate, private capital, liquid strategies and multi-asset investments. It is one of the largest institutional investment managers in Australia, with A$85bn (US$65bn) in funds under management1. QIC has over 800 employees and serves more than 115 clients. Headquartered in Brisbane, Australia, QIC also has offices in Sydney, Melbourne, New York, Los Angeles, San Francisco, London and Copenhagen. For more information, please visit: www.qic.com.

ABOUT QIC GLOBAL INFRASTRUCTURE

QIC is a long-term infrastructure investor with an established global platform, an active management approach and a proven, 14-year track record. With a global team of more than 55 professionals across five offices (including an office in New York), QIC Global Infrastructure manages A$14.5bn (US$11.2bn) across 19 global direct investments and has realised a further A$7.2 billion (US$5.6bn) of investments for its clients2. Its sector-centric and thematic-based investment strategy deconstructs risk across sector value chains identifying relative value for investment across market cycles. This drives a targeted origination approach, enabling the firm to build diversified portfolios for its clients.
